BBNaija Season 8 kicks off this weekend with All-Stars edition, N120m prize money

Organisers of the Big Brother Naija (BBNaija) will this weekend excite fans of the reality show to another experience of suspense and entertainment as it unveils the new edition titled: ‘BBNaija All Stars’ on Sunday.

The winner of Season 8 will walk away with a N120 million cash prize. The selected former housemates will go head-to-head in the house for the grand prize.

According to the organisers, “it’s the first-ever Big Brother Naija All Stars, featuring all of the viewers’ favourites from past seasons, and screaming boldly ‘Everything that happened before is just the beginning.’”


Ebuka remains the host of the show, which he has been hosting for the past six seasons. He has enjoyed a large following due to his experience and expertise, great fashion sense, neutrality and fairness, ability to handle controversial situations and his social media dexterity.

Moniepoint Nigeria is the headline sponsor for this season, alongside associate sponsor, Guinness Nigeria.

The show, put together without an audition, will air for 70 days, from July 23 to October 1, 2023.
